
jdbc学习笔记
文章平均质量分 54
网络学习ing
这个作者很懒,什么都没留下…
展开
-
jdbc学习笔记4
jdbc的学习笔记4数据库连接池数据库连接池的必要性java调用drivermanger类时,每次想数据库建立连接时都会将connection加载到内存中,执行完成后再断开连接,这样的方式会导致,会消耗大量的内存和时间,数据库的连接资源没有得到好的利用,若出现很多人同时操作会导致服务器崩溃。对于每次使用完都需要断开,如果出现异常未能操作完成,回导致数据哭的内存泄漏,这样的方式不能控制连接的对象数。数据库连接池技术:(个人理解为公共交通工具)为数据库连接建立一个连接池,预先缓冲一部分连接,当需要时取原创 2022-01-11 23:57:02 · 348 阅读 · 0 评论 -
jdbc学习笔记3,blob类型数据的操作,preparedstatement的批量操作,数据库的事务,以及事务的特性,隔离权限的修改
jdbc学习笔记3实现操作blob类型的数据mysql中的blob类型BLOB是mysql中的大型数据tinyblob,最大255字节blob,最大65kmediumblob,最大16mlongblob,最大4g插入blob数据代码实现import org.junit.Test;import java.io.File;import java.io.FileInputStream;import java.sql.Connection;import java.sql.Prepared原创 2022-01-09 21:50:40 · 576 阅读 · 0 评论 -
jdbc学习笔记2statement(使用Java操作数据库)statement与perparedstatement的区别,sql注入,sql预编译,泛型,反射,jdbc实现crud
jdbc学习笔记2statement(使用Java操作数据库)Statement上一篇讲到,使用connection建立数据库连接,接下来使用statement类操作数据库实现数据库的增删改查但是statement有一个安全问题代码实现如下String sql = "select * from users where username= '"+键入内容+"' and userpwd='"+键入内容+"'"; 当有人恶意攻击数据库时,只需添加特殊的sql语句就可以完成对数据库进行增删改查原创 2022-01-09 17:15:26 · 635 阅读 · 0 评论 -
jdbc学习笔记(驱动,driver,connection连接器的使用,以及使用反射注册驱动,drivermanager类的使用)
jdbc学习,Java加载器,反射,driver,drivermanager类的使用,connection连接器原创 2022-01-08 15:44:45 · 1048 阅读 · 0 评论